How Our Lab Uses the TA Instruments DMA 3200

The DMA 3200 brings together dynamic mechanical analysis (DMA) and fatigue testing capabilities in a single high-force, highly versatile machine. This machine can handle not only complex DMA/TTS (time-temperature superpositioning) analysis, but also axial fatigue capabilities across a wide range of materials and temperatures.

Common Applications

  • The DMA 3200’s DMA functions can be used to analyze master curves through advanced TTS, peak analysis, onset analysis, and relaxation spectrum for various solid materials ranging from foams to composites. DMA master curves can be used to determine a material's behavior (stiffness, damping, etc.) over a wide range of frequencies and times scales.

  • Due to the larger load capacity of the DMA 3200, it can be used for conducting fatigue tests on material at various temperatures, modes, and frequencies. The evaluation of the fatigue life of material is crucial when designing products that experience repeated loading.

Operating Ranges Offered

Operating ranges for TA Instruments DMA 3200
Test temperature range -100°C to 200°C
Force up to 500 N
Frequency range 0.01 Hz to 100 Hz
Stroke 12 mm
Dynamic amplitude 0.0005 mm to 6.5 mm
Resolution 1 nanometer, 0.006 N
Testing modes tensile, flexural, compression
